• 締切済み

XML 特定の文字を出力するとエラー

PHP(5)から、XMLへ特定の文字を出力するとエラーになります。 XML出力例 <?xml version="1.0" encoding="UTF-8"?> <xDoc> <Record> <NO>1</NO> <Name><![CDATA[門]]></Name> </Record> </xDoc> ドキュメントファイル上には出力できていますが、 ブラウザ上で確認するとエラーが出ます。 文字コードの問題でしょうか?

みんなの回答

  • 0909union
  • ベストアンサー率39% (325/818)
回答No.1

何言っているのかさっぱり分からない。 だいだい、 >ブラウザ上で確認するとエラーが出ます。 なんて、えらーになるのか、エラー内容も書かないとだめでしょう。 ブラウザ名やバージョンも書かないと! 何をしたいのかも? 見た所、XML1.0のインスタンスのようだが、 ><![CDATA[門]]> 何だこりゃ???? 何かのトランスフォームの結果?  CDDATAの意味わかってつかっていますか? また <!CDDATA の意味わかってつかっていますか? 通常XMLコードをそのままブラウザに出力すると、対応していないブラウザは表示できません。